Outokumpu and Outotec reaches agreement on ferroalloys technology and the related license fees to Outokumpu

HELSINKI, 12-Jan-2017 — /EuropaWire/ — Outokumpu and Outotec have reached an agreement regarding innovations on ferroalloys technology and the related license fees to Outokumpu.

The agreement follows the arbitral award of August 28, 2015 which confirmed that Outokumpu and Outotec are the joint owners of the disputed innovations. With the agreement, both parties withdraw from their claims. Outotec is granted an exclusive right to sell and license the relevant innovations and technology against an agreed license fee payable to Outokumpu. Outokumpu retains the right to use the innovations in its own business. The agreement and the related license fees have no impact on Outokumpu’s financial guidance or targets.

Outokumpu is a global leader in stainless steel. We create advanced materials that are efficient, long lasting and recyclable – thus building a world that lasts forever. Stainless steel, invented a century ago, is an ideal material to create lasting solutions in demanding applications from cutlery to bridges, energy and medical equipment: it is 100% recyclable, corrosion-resistant, maintenance-free, durable and hygienic. Outokumpu employs 11,000 professionals in more than 30 countries, with headquarters in Helsinki, Finland and shares listed in Nasdaq Helsinki.
